Make the Mardi Gras season a little more delicious with our World of Carnival menu, featuring dishes from locales around the world that celebrate carnival.
Carnival Menu
January 6-11
Goa: Rava Gulf Seafood Fry
Gulf shrimp, fish and soft-shell crab marinated in chili spice rub, dredged and pan fried. Served with Masoor dal, saffron rice, green papaya chutney
Vegan version features fried tofu, mushroom and sweet potato
January 12-18
Sicily: Pasta alla Norma
Rigatoni pasta with marinara, eggplant, garlic, olive oil, fresh basil, oregano, pepper flakes, ricotta salata, pecorino
Vegan version features vegan cheeses
January 19 - 25
Angola: Muamba de Galinha
Stewed organic chicken, okra & vegetables with creamy polenta
Vegan version features vegan chicken.
January 26 - Feb 1
Trinidad & Tobago: Chicken Pelau
A French West Indies dish of organic chicken combined with pigeon peas, vegetables, herbs, coconut milk and rice. Topped with fresh tomatoes and avocado. Vegan version features vegan chicken.
Start Served with a cup of callaloo soup!
Feb 2 - Feb 8
Brazil: Feijoada
The national dish of black beans stewed with rice 7 cuts of pork, served with rice, farofa (toasted manioc meal), collard greens, vinaigrette, oranges, Brazilian hot sauce
Vegan version features vegan sausage and ham
Feb 9 - Feb 18
New Orleans: Creole Red Beans & Rice
Shellfish Gombo
Gulf shrimp, oysters and crab, okra
Vegan Gombo features mushrooms, sweet potatoes, black-eyed peas
